How much do roofing tech jobs pay per hour?

As of Jul 3, 2026, the average hourly pay for roofing tech in the United States is $22.35,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$19.47 and $24.04 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is the difference between Roofing Tech vs Roofing Installer?

AspectRoofing TechRoofing Installer
CredentialsMay require OSHA certification, basic safety trainingTypically needs OSHA certification, roofing-specific training
Work EnvironmentOn-site, working on roofs, often with tools and materialsOn-site, installing roofing materials, often in teams
Employer & Industry UsageCommonly employed by roofing companies for technical supportHired directly for installation projects, part of the installation crew
Search & Comparison IntentOften searched for technical roles supporting roofing projectsUsually searched for hands-on installation roles

Roofing Techs focus on technical support, inspections, and assisting with roofing projects, often requiring safety certifications. Roofing Installers are hands-on workers responsible for installing roofing materials directly on roofs. While both roles work on roofs and require safety training, Roofing Techs typically have a more technical or supervisory role, whereas Roofing Installers perform the physical installation tasks.

What are the typical challenges a Roofing Tech might face on the job, and how can they be managed?

Roofing Techs often encounter challenges such as working in varying weather conditions, ensuring safety at heights, and diagnosing hidden structural issues. It's important to stay vigilant about safety protocols and use proper equipment to minimize risk. Additionally, collaborating closely with team members and maintaining clear communication with supervisors helps address unexpected issues efficiently. Developing problem-solving skills and staying up-to-date with roofing technologies can also make day-to-day tasks more manageable.

What does a Roofing Tech do?

A Roofing Tech, or Roofing Technician, specializes in installing, repairing, and maintaining roofs on residential or commercial buildings. Their duties include inspecting roof structures, identifying damage or leaks, removing old roofing materials, and installing new ones like shingles, tiles, or metal panels. Roofing Techs must ensure that roofs are weatherproof, structurally sound, and meet safety standards. They often work with a variety of materials and tools, and need to follow safety regulations to prevent accidents. This role requires physical stamina, attention to detail, and knowledge of roofing techniques and materials.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Roofing Tech,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Roofing Tech, you need a solid understanding of roofing materials, installation techniques, and general construction practices, often supported by a high school diploma or equivalent and on-the-job training. Familiarity with roofing tools, safety harness systems, and sometimes certifications like OSHA 10 are typically required. Strong attention to detail, physical stamina, teamwork, and effective communication are important soft skills in this role. These skills and qualities are essential to ensure safe, high-quality roofing work that meets industry standards and client expectations.
